4 months ago

Chase Elliott, Denny Hamlin tangle at Charlotte Motor Speedway

NASCAR
NASCAR
Watch as Chase Elliott and Denny Hamlin get together at Charlotte Motor Speedway, ending both drivers' day early.
See more about

Browse more videos

Browse more videos